Bennedict Mathurin Remains Out Monday
Los Angeles Clippers guard/forward Bennedict Mathurin (toe) will remain out for Monday's game against Milwaukee, extending his absence to four straight contests. His continued absence has opened steady rotation minutes on the wing. Kris Dunn logged five assists, two steals, and two blocks in 32 minutes off the bench in his last outing and remains a defensive streaming option in deeper formats. Jordan Miller also chipped in 10 points in 22 minutes and could continue seeing reserve minutes. Mathurin should still be viewed as questionable for Wednesday against Toronto.
